Before You Begin: Essential Supplies Checklist

A successful deep clean starts with preparation. Stock up on the following supplies for an efficient and productive experience:

  • Microfiber cloths (they trap dust rather than spreading it)
  • All-purpose cleaning sprays
  • White vinegar and baking soda for natural cleaning power
  • Sponges and scrub brushes
  • Buckets, mops, and vacuum cleaners (with clean filters)
  • Gloves to protect your hands
  • Organizing bins or boxes for decluttering

Spring-Specific Deep Clean Checklist: Room by Room

For the most effective results, tackle your spring cleaning one area at a time. This method ensures thoroughness and prevents feelings of overwhelm.

1. Living Room & Common Areas

  • Start from the top: Dust ceiling fans, crown moldings, and light fixtures.
  • Clean windows and sills: Wash glass inside and out, wipe down frames and screens to let in extra light.
  • Polish surfaces: Wipe down tables, entertainment centers, picture frames, and decor.
  • Upholstery care: Vacuum sofas and chairs, spot clean cushions, and launder throw blankets or covers.
  • Refresh floors: Wash area rugs, vacuum carpets, sweep and mop hardwood or tile.
  • Declutter: Donate unused books, games, and miscellaneous items crowding shelves or storage units.

2. Kitchen

  • Empty and clean cupboards: Remove contents, wipe shelves, and toss expired goods.
  • Deep clean appliances: Scrub the refrigerator, oven, microwave, and dishwasher. Don't forget the coffee maker and toaster!
  • Degrease surfaces: Pay special attention to countertops, backsplashes, cabinet fronts, and stovetops.
  • Organize pantry: Group similar items, discard old spices, and create an efficient system for food storage.
  • Freshen sinks and drains: Use baking soda and vinegar for a natural clean and pleasant smell.
  • Polish faucets and hardware: Bring back the shine with a soft cloth and gentle cleanser.

3. Bedrooms

  • Launder all bedding: Wash sheets, pillowcases, blankets, and comforters. Fluff or sun-clean pillows.
  • Rotate or flip mattresses: Vacuum mattress surfaces and spray with a disinfectant.
  • Clean under the bed: Vacuum dust bunnies and declutter forgotten items.
  • Wipe down surfaces: Dust nightstands, dressers, and lampshades.
  • Organize closets: Donate unworn clothing, install closet organizers, and rotate your wardrobe for spring.

4. Bathrooms

  • Scrub tiles and grout: Use a steam cleaner or a paste of baking soda and water.
  • Disinfect toilets, sinks, and tubs: Pay attention to hard-water stains, soap scum, and fixtures.
  • Replace shower curtains or liners if needed.
  • Polish mirrors and glass: Use a streak-free cleaner or vinegar-water solution.
  • Clean and organize cabinets: Toss expired medications and organize toiletries.

5. Entryway & Hallways

  • Clear out shoe racks and coat closets: Store winter gear elsewhere and clean the floors.
  • Dust railings and baseboards.
  • Wash doors and handles: Remove fingerprints and sanitize high-touch areas.
  • Spruce up doormats: Shake out or wash mats for a welcoming entrance.

Get the Details Right: Illuminating Your Home

True home illumination goes beyond just cleaning surfaces. Consider these tips to truly refresh every corner:

  • Clean light bulbs and lampshades: Dust reduces brightness, so wipe them gently for a noticeable improvement in mood and clarity.
  • Replace burnt-out bulbs with energy-efficient models: This instantly brightens spaces while saving you money on electricity.
  • Add mirrors to dark areas: Mirrors reflect natural light, making rooms feel larger and airier.
  • Open windows and air out your home: Let the crisp spring breeze replace stale air from winter months.
  • Incorporate fresh greenery and flowers: Not only do they brighten a room, but plants also purify indoor air.

Decluttering: The Key to an Inviting Space

Decluttering is an essential part of any spring-specific deep cleanse. As you work through each room, follow the "keep, donate, toss" method. Be honest about what you use and love versus what's simply taking up space.

Decluttering tips:

  • Start small, like a single drawer or shelf
  • Use baskets or bins for sorting
  • Designate a donation box and drop it off promptly
  • Enlist family or roommates for support and accountability

Spring Cleaning for Special Areas

While main living areas deserve attention, don't overlook these often-neglected spaces during your seasonal home cleaning:

Garage

  • Sweep out dust, leaves, and debris
  • Organize tools and sporting gear
  • Dispose of old paint, oils, or hazardous materials safely

Attic/Basement

  • Check for signs of leaks or pests
  • Sort and label stored boxes
  • Donate or toss unneeded items

Laundry Room

  • Clean washer and dryer drums and filters
  • Organize detergents and cleaners
  • Wipe shelves and mop the floor

Allergy-Proof Your Home This Spring

Spring is a beautiful season, but allergens can pose a challenge. Include these proactive steps in your spring home cleaning checklist to help everyone in your household breathe easier:

  • Wash or replace air filters in HVAC systems and purifiers
  • Vacuum with a HEPA filter to trap dust and pollen
  • Launder window treatments like curtains and drapes regularly
  • Keep shoes and outdoor gear contained in entryways to avoid tracking pollen inside
  • Wipe pets' paws after walks

Eco-Friendly Spring Cleaning Tips

A thorough springtime deep clean doesn't have to harm the planet. Embrace eco-friendly habits that benefit both your home and the environment:

  • Opt for non-toxic cleaners: Brands like Seventh Generation or make your own using vinegar, baking soda, and lemon juice.
  • Use reusable cleaning cloths and sponges: Reduce waste from paper towels.
  • Recycle old items: Electronics, batteries, and textiles should be disposed of properly.
  • Open windows for fresh air instead of relying on chemical air fresheners.

Maintaining Your Home's Glow All Year Long

The benefits of your spring-specific deep clean can extend well into the future with a simple maintenance routine:

  • Wipe down counters and spot clean spills daily
  • Vacuum or sweep floors weekly
  • Declutter regularly, so stuff doesn't pile up
  • Check and clean HVAC filters every 1-2 months
  • Schedule monthly "mini deep cleans" for high-traffic zones
